Hi, we are in a non-catchment area for any grammar school, hence we have decided to move to Reading Boys grammar. But since its a super-selective school with wider catchment, we would like to have a 2nd option grammar school with the same postcode. Heard some parts of Maidenhead would be suitable?? falling into catchment for both Reading boys as well John Hampton (2nd priority catchment) Could anyone advise on the suitable postcodes from Maidenhead ???? Anyone else in the same situation? or recently moved for their catchment?

There are some areas Of Reading school catchment that I think overlap with catchments first GSs in Bucks, but it’s worth checking the allocations distances on the Bucks forum and then add a margin since they seem to be shrinking year on year.
There’s also the Slough GSs, but again you’ll need to check their admissions criteria and previous years allocations (there’s a thread on this at the top of the Berkshire forum) to ensure you pick a suitable area.
